Who is it for?

The Professional Accounting Technician apprenticeship provides an ideal progression route for those who have completed the level 3 Assistant Accountant apprenticeship. It builds on the knowledge, skills and behaviours developed through the level 3 programme and takes them to a more advanced level.

The apprenticeship provides an ideal training programme for anyone who has responsibility for creating and/or verifying financial information to ensure it is timely and accurate and is produced in a manner that meets ethical, professional and legal standards.

They may be doing so for their own organisation or others so they may be employed in an accounting practice, a professional services company, HMRC or the accounting department of an organisation.

The programme is highly flexible, allowing it to be adapted to a wide range of workplace environments and industry sectors.

As an advanced qualification the programme is suitable for existing employees seeking/requiring further Professional Development rather than a ‘new start’ trainee. In addition to the entry requirements outlined above, candidates must have at least some experience working in an accounting-related role.
